| +PriorityQueue::Transaction::~Transaction() { |
| + DCHECK(CalledOnValidThread()); |
| + |
| + // Run the sequence insertion callback once for each Sequence that was |
| + // inserted in the PriorityQueue during the lifetime of this Transaction. |
| + // Perform this outside the scope of PriorityQueue's lock to avoid imposing an |
| + // unnecessary lock dependency on |sequence_inserted_callback_|'s destination. |
| + auto_lock_.reset(); |
| + for (size_t i = 0; i < num_pushed_sequences_; ++i) |
| + outer_queue_->sequence_inserted_callback_.Run(); |
| +} |
